Metal Based Solid Hydrogen Storage Material Market Size

The global market for Metal Based Solid Hydrogen Storage Material was valued at US$ 22.1 million in the year 2024 and is projected to reach a revised size of US$ 143 million by 2031, growing at a CAGR of 31.4% during the forecast period.

Metal-based solid-state hydrogen storage materials include magnesium-based, rare earth, titanium-based, and palladium-based. The hydrogen storage pressure is low, the safety is good, the hydrogen release purity is high, and the volume hydrogen storage density is higher than that of liquid hydrogen.
According to the International Renewable Energy Agency (IRENA), for renewable hydrogen to be competitive with fossil fuel-produced hydrogen, it should be generated at less than USD 2.5 per kg. Cost is determined by a number of factors, including the location of production, market segment, renewable energy power tariffs, future electrolyzer investments, and others. Because of the low cost of hydrogen manufacturing, more energy storage systems will be deployed. Industry participants are substantially forward-integrated. The demand for stored hydrogen in a variety of applications, including fuel cell automobiles, grid services, and telecommunications, is forcing market players to integrate their facilities with end-use industries. Increased hydrogen applications across a variety of industries are predicted to fuel market expansion. Hydrogen, for example, can be used for industrial applications in oil refineries, power generation in stationary fuel cells, as a fuel in fuel cell vehicles, and stored as a cryogenic liquid, compressed gas, or loosely bonded hydride chemical compound.
